East & West is a hypothetical Russian attack on Europe and the consequences of the war on the three hottest fronts in the world. Degree of difficulty: 6/6 Contents: Card for electronic codes and sinking of reserves. Cardboard table for launching of missiles, bombardments and battles. 570 pieces in plasticized, matte finish cardboard, cut and printed on both sides. 3 maps in rigid, thick cardboard with a matte plastic finish, cut into 2 pieces and printed in 5 colours, they represent the three “warm” borders: Europe, the Middle East and the Russian-Chinese border. Table for reserves and their transport. Rule booklet in 4 languages with examples. Plastic storage tray and dice.
